Nikolay Krylov (physicist)
Nikolay Sergeevich Krylov (russian: Никола́й Серге́евич Крыло́в; 10 August 1917 – 21 June 1947) was a Soviet theoretical physicist known for his work on the problems of classical mechanics, statistical physics, and quantum mechanics... He showed that a sufficient condition for a dynamical system to relax to equilibrium is for it to be mixing. Biography Krylov was born in Ustyuzhna, Vologda Governorate, of the Russian Empire. He graduated in physics from the Leningrad University. He then was a doctoral student in the Leningrad University's theoretical physics group supervised by Vladimir Fock, and wrote thesis on the foundations of statistical mechanics entitled '' Mixing processes in phase space'' awarded by for the degree of Candidate of Science in 1941. Mixing (physics)
In physics, a dynamical system is said to be mixing if the phase space of the system becomes strongly intertwined, according to at least one of several mathematical definitions. For example, a measure-preserving transformation ''T'' is said to be strong mixing if : \lim_ \, \mu(T^A \cap B) = \mu(A) \cdot \mu(B) whenever ''A'' and ''B'' are any measurable sets and μ is the associated measure. Other definitions are possible, including weak mixing and topological mixing. The mathematical definition of mixing is meant to capture the notion of physical mixing. A canonical example is the Cuba libre: suppose one is adding rum (the set ''A'') to a glass of cola. After stirring the glass, the bottom half of the glass (the set ''B'') will contain rum, and it will be in equal proportion as it is elsewhere in the glass. Streptococcus
''Streptococcus'' is a genus of gram-positive ' (plural ) or spherical bacteria that belongs to the family Streptococcaceae, within the order Lactobacillales (lactic acid bacteria), in the phylum Bacillota. Cell division in streptococci occurs along a single axis, so as they grow, they tend to form pairs or chains that may appear bent or twisted. This differs from staphylococci, which divide along multiple axes, thereby generating irregular, grape-like clusters of cells. Most streptococci are oxidase-negative and catalase-negative, and many are facultative anaerobes (capable of growth both aerobically and anaerobically). The term was coined in 1877 by Viennese surgeon Albert Theodor Billroth (1829–1894), by combining the prefix "strepto-" (from ), together with the suffix "-coccus" (from Modern , from .) Sepsis
Sepsis, formerly known as septicemia (septicaemia in British English) or blood poisoning, is a life-threatening condition that arises when the body's response to infection causes injury to its own tissues and organs. This initial stage is followed by suppression of the immune system. Common signs and symptoms include fever, increased heart rate, increased breathing rate, and confusion. There may also be symptoms related to a specific infection, such as a cough with pneumonia, or painful urination with a kidney infection. The very young, old, and people with a weakened immune system may have no symptoms of a specific infection, and the body temperature may be low or normal instead of having a fever. Severe sepsis causes poor organ function or blood flow. The presence of low blood pressure, high blood lactate, or low urine output may suggest poor blood flow. Optical Decay
Optical decay is process of relaxation of excitation of an excited quantum system, usually due to the spontaneous emission of a photon or a phonon. Optical decay is dominant mechanism of quenching of excitation of active optical media. In solid-state lasers the optical decay limits the storage of energy in active medium. Also, the term optical decay is used to the effect of quick reduction of luminosity of astrophysical objects http://edoc.mpg.de/199219 Phenomenology of optical decay In the first approximation, the optical decay can be treated as just spontaneous emission, and its rate is determined with the Einstein Coefficients. For the most of laser systems, the effects of decoherence determine the spectral width of the emitted photons, and there is no reason to consider in detail the evolution of isolated quantum-mechanical systems which show the optical decay. Siege Of Leningrad
The siege of Leningrad (russian: links=no, translit=Blokada Leningrada, Блокада Ленинграда; german: links=no, Leningrader Blockade; ) was a prolonged military blockade undertaken by the Axis powers against the Soviet Union, Soviet city of Leningrad (present-day Saint Petersburg) on the Eastern Front (World War II), Eastern Front of World War II. Nazi Germany, Germany's Army Group North advanced from the south, while the German-allied Finnish Army, Finnish army invaded from the north and completed the ring around the city. The siege began on 8 September 1941, when the Wehrmacht severed the last road to the city. Although Soviet forces managed to open a narrow land corridor to the city on 18 January 1943, the Red Army did not lift the siege until 27 January 1944, 872 days after it began.
